3. Product Research Workflow Management

Efficient organization requires tracking products throughout the research process.

Recommended workflow:

StageDescriptionDiscoveryRecord new productsResearchCollect informationAnalysisCompare detailsSelectionConfirm productsArchiveStore completed records

This workflow helps users manage multiple product projects effectively.

4. Product Price Organization System

Price information is one of the most important parts of product research.

A professional price tracking section includes:

InformationPurposeOriginal PriceRecord initial costCurrent PriceMonitor updatesPrice DifferenceAnalyze changesUpdate DateMaintain history

The Superbuy Spreadsheet functions as a structured product discovery hub that aggregates listings from major Chinese marketplaces such as Taobao, Weidian, and 1688. It organizes a wide range of items—including sneakers, streetwear, hoodies, bags, and accessories—into a clear and easy-to-browse system, allowing users to efficiently search, filter, and compare options to identify reliable products and well-reviewed batches.It is important to note that Superbuy does not directly sell products or handle transactions through the spreadsheet itself. Instead, the spreadsheet acts purely as a discovery and organization tool, while actual purchases are completed through the Superbuy platform using its agent services.Users are responsible for selecting products, reviewing listing details, checking QC information, and managing their orders throughout the entire shopping process—from initial selection to final delivery.
